  13. Van Nistelrooy feels like the biggest omission from this top 10, for me. It might just be another example of the impression that early 00s Man Utd had on me, but the man scored 20+ goals in 4 out of his 5 seasons in English football and he played less than half a season's worth of games in the one season he didn't. As an example, without his goals in the 01/02 and 02/03 seasons, Utd would've finished 6th and 4th instead of 3rd and 1st.
